Asgaya, Upscale restaurant in Salamanca district, Madrid, Spain
Asgaya is an upscale restaurant in the Salamanca district with an open kitchen where chefs prepare seasonal dishes using fresh ingredients from Spanish local producers. The dining space lets you watch the cooking process and experience the vibrant energy of food preparation up close.
The restaurant opened in 2015 in the heart of the Salamanca neighborhood, introducing a fresh approach to Spanish cooking. Since its founding, it has represented how Madrid's traditional food culture has been reimagined for modern diners.
The kitchen blends traditional Spanish recipes with modern techniques, showing how Madrid's food scene has evolved. You can see how local ingredients are reinterpreted in creative ways.

Each table receives a selection of five Spanish olive oils that guests can taste with their bread, showcasing regional differences. This small touch invites visitors to discover the nuances of Spanish production firsthand.
